Christian Science Monitor | Hezbollah commander gunned down outside home; Israel denies role in killing NBCNews.com (blog) In 1992, Israeli helicopter gunships ambushed the motorcade of Hezbollah leader Sheik Abbas Musawi, killing him, his wife, 5-year-old son and four bodyguards. Eight years earlier, Hezbollah leader Sheik Ragheb Harb was gunned down in south Lebanon. Montreal Gazette | Israel Provides Humanitarian Aid to Syrians ABC News Associated Press. Israel acknowledged for the first time Tuesday that it is providing humanitarian aid to victims of the civil war inside neighboring Syria, saying it has funneled food and other emergency supplies to embattled villages just across the ...
